Executive Assistant and Recruitment Coordinator

Location: Brighton

Vacancy Type: Permanent / Full Time

Salary: £30,000-£32,000 per annum will be offered, depending on skills and experience.

Brighton College is seeking to appoint an Executive Assistant and Recruitment Coordinator on a full-time, permanent basis.

Main Purpose of the Role: To provide high-quality executive, recruitment, and HR administrative support that ensures the smooth running of the College’s recruitment and onboarding processes. The role coordinates senior leaders’ diaries and documentation, manages end-to-end recruitment, and acts as a professional point of contact for candidates and new starters. It also supports HR projects, maintains safer recruitment compliance, and upholds strong organisation and communication to enable effective decision-making and a positive stakeholder experience.

General Duties and Responsibilities:

Executive Assistant Support:

* Act as a key point of contact and trusted administrative partner to senior leaders and their PAs/EAs, ensuring their recruitment related commitments, diaries and priorities are well coordinated.
* Manage schedules, organise meetings and prepare documentation, ensuring hiring managers and panel members are fully briefed for interviews, panels, and recruitment events.
* Provide proactive reminders, follow up actions and general PA support to ensure the timely progression of all recruitment activities.
* Support senior management with ad hoc tasks, confidential administrative duties and project coordination, ensuring issues are escalated and resolved promptly.

Recruitment Administration:

* Administer multiple recruitment campaigns concurrently, taking ownership of timelines, communication and documentation throughout each process.
* Draft, post and maintain high quality job advertisements to attract suitable candidates.
* Organise interview days from start to finish, including drafting detailed schedules and coordinating tours, panel interviews, teaching observations and hospitality arrangements.
* Liaising with candidates throughout the recruitment process, including issuing interview and lesson observation invitations, sharing full details and schedules, and keeping them informed of outcomes while providing feedback where appropriate.
* Prepare and distribute interview packs for hiring managers and panel members.
* Meet and greet candidates on interview days, oversee ID checks and ensure candidates follow their timetable smoothly and professionally.
* Collate and maintain interview documentation, including shortlisting matrix’s and final hiring decisions.
* Prepare letters of appointment and contracts of employment with accuracy and attention to detail.

Onboarding and HR Administration:

* Create new starter profiles on College systems (iSAMS and iTrent) and ensure all onboarding actions are completed before start dates.
* Act as the main point of contact for new starters, answering queries, guiding them through processes and ensuring a positive experience.
* Request references, monitor responses and escalate areas of concern where necessary.
* Support the organisation of the new teacher induction programme, including drafting professional biographies and preparing induction materials.
* Assist with staff accommodation administration and internal staff moves, supporting the full employee life cycle.

Compliance and Project Support:

* Ensure all recruitment activity remains fully compliant with internal policies and safer recruitment standards.
* Work collaboratively with the HR team on summer projects and ongoing process improvement initiatives.
* Provide comprehensive administrative and logistical support to the Deputy Head (Common Room) for the Explore Teaching internship programme.
* Undertake any other reasonable duties requested by management to support the smooth operation of the team.

Person Specifications

The successful candidate will have experience in the following areas:

* Exceptional attention to detail.
* Professional, discreet and highly approachable.
* Strong Executive Assistant/ Personal Assistant capability.
* Ability to prioritise and work effectively under pressure.
* Excellent team player.
* Absolute commitment to confidentiality.
* Strong IT capability, including proficient use of Microsoft Teams and Microsoft Office (Word, Excel and PowerPoint) and confidence in learning new systems quickly.
* Clear, confident and professional verbal and written communication skills.
* Flexible, proactive and adaptable.
* Highly organised administrative skills.
* Ability to perform accurate salary and numerical calculations.

Hours of Work

Monday to Friday inclusive, working 8.30am to 5.00pm with a 60-minute unpaid lunch break (37.5 hours per week).

Remuneration

A salary in the range of £30,000-£32,000 per annum will be offered, depending on skills and experience.

Holidays

23 days, plus bank holidays increasing to 28 days plus bank holidays after 2 years of service.
